Abstract A Delegated Office for Foodstuffs is created within the administration of the Ministry of Trade and Industry. The Office shall: (a) carry out tasks in the field of supervision and control of the implementation of various laws and regulations relating to food; (b) on the national level plan and work out the international cooperation in the field of legislation and standardisation regarding foodstuffs; (3) act as the national Codex Alimentarius committee; (4) carry out other tasks as may be decided by the Ministry (sect. 2). Members of the Delegated Office shall be appointed by the Council of Ministers and shall represent various competences (sect. 3). The organization shall be led by a Secretary General (sect. 6).
